    On first glance, it appears that this site does have a pretty sizable community so I was wondering that, while this site does hold unorganized competitive/casual battle sections as well as tournaments, I was thinking maybe it would be cool if a Pokemon-centric forum actually held it's own leagues as well.. the ability to group people together would definitely negate most of the communication problems of the ones established on places like dA and facebook.

    To maybe spread the community out you could possibly have anywhere from like 2-6 leagues that serve as sort of psuedo regions that you could identify by names like Crimson League/Emerald League/Sapphire League e.t.c. or maybe just use the whole Johto/Kanto e.t.c. for each. Each would have the 7 gym leaders (whoever is interested enough to try out and has a set team) and an Elite Four and the site and its users could sort of be divided between them for random "in-league" battles as well as the gym battles e.t.c. with stipulations like the "can't challenge for 72 hours after defeat" to make it so that leaders/elites wouldn't be overloaded... and maybe after beating the league you start in you can move to the next one down (or at the top if you start at the "bottom") to sort of keep it flowing and mix up the groups of people.

    To also keep the volume fairly under control you could set things like you need X many posts to participate e.t.c.

    I know it can be a fairly complicated thing to keep going but it could also be really awesome and would fit right in with the theme of this place.

    These things always fall apart because it's far too difficult to get a group of people who are always available to battle every random person who comes across, and the novelty wears off very quickly.

    People aren't Pokémon playing robots who are on call 24 hours a day, seven days a week.
     
    Our battling community isn't large enough nor active enough to host such an idea even if everyone were totally into it etc. It's difficult enough to get people to play one match in a week or two for regular tournaments... but a whole league where everyone is constantly asked to battle?
